A new executive order from former President Donald Trump is set to challenge the existence of the Minority Business Development Agency (MBDA). This agency, which has been instrumental in promoting the growth of minority-owned businesses, is facing scrutiny from some conservative factions who claim it fosters discrimination against white individuals. Critics of the MBDA argue that its focus on minority business development is inherently biased, although these claims have been widely discredited.
The move to dismantle the agency has sparked a heated debate about the role of government in supporting minority entrepreneurs. Proponents of the MBDA assert that it plays a crucial role in leveling the playing field for marginalized communities that have historically faced systemic barriers to business success. As the order moves forward, the implications for minority-owned businesses and the broader economic landscape remain uncertain, raising questions about equity and representation in the business sector. The agency's future hangs in the balance as discussions about its relevance and effectiveness continue.
